Analog I/O’s Power Supply 

Nominal operating voltage 

24VDC 

Operating voltage 

20.4 to 28.8VDC 

Quiescent current 

70mA@24VDC 

Max. current consumption 

130mA@24VDC 

Galvanic isolation 

Analog power supply to bus 

Yes 

Analog power supply to 
analog inputs 

Yes 

Analog power supply to 
analog outputs 

Yes

Analog inputs 

Input range 

0-10V, 0-20mA , 4-20mA 

Power supply  

See Analog I/O’s Power Supply above 

Conversion method 

Succesive approximation 

Resolution at 0-10V,  
0-20mA 

14-bit (16384 units). See Note 6. 

Resolution at 4-20mA 

3277 to 16384 (13107 units). See Note 6. 

Conversion time 

Synchronized to cycle time 

Input impedance 

>1M

—voltage 

121.5

—current 

Absolute maximum rating 

±20V—voltage  
±40mA—current 

Full-scale error 

±0.4% 

Linearity error 

±0.04% 

Status indication 

Yes. See Note 7.
